Step1: Determine reduction or enlargement
Compare the size of Figure A and Figure B. If Figure B is smaller than Figure A, it is a reduction. If Figure B is larger, it is an enlargement.
Step2: Calculate scale factor
Scale factor \(k=\frac{\text{length of side in Figure B}}{\text{length of corresponding side in Figure A}}\)
